Spain - Rice and products Losses

Since 2014, Spain Rice and products Losses was down by 1.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 40 among other countries in Rice and products Losses with 32 Thousand Metric Tons. Spain is overtaken by Liberia, which was number 39 with 33 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Tanzania at 30 Thousand Metric Tons. China topped the ranking with 9,231 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is +7% compared to 2018. India, Indonesia and Bangladesh resp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. France recorded the best 5 years average growth at +24.6% per year, while Angola witnessed the worst performance at -100% per year.
